This Day In Naval History - January 12th
U.S. Navy
January 12, 2012
From the Navy News Service:
- 1813 - U.S. frigate Chesapeake captures the British warship Volunteer.
- 1848 - Sloop Lexington attacked in San Blas, Mexico.
- 1953 - Aircraft landings are tested aboard USS Antietam (CVS 36), the first angled-deck carrier.
